Yes, there are assessments and exams involved in the RQF Level 8 Strategic Management Leadership Practice part-time course. This course is designed to provide students with the knowledge and skills necessary to excel in strategic management and leadership roles.
Throughout the course, students will be required to complete a variety of assessments to demonstrate their understanding of the material and their ability to apply it in real-world scenarios. These assessments may include essays, case studies, presentations, and group projects.
In addition to regular assessments, students will also be required to sit for exams at the end of each module or semester. These exams are designed to test the students' knowledge of the course material and their ability to critically analyze and solve problems related to strategic management and leadership.
